Rohini Tea Garden is located at 26.843478°N 88.289652°E.
Of the 1,300 hectares originally planted with plants of Chinese variety, only 38 hectares have survived. 108 hectares planted from 1996 onwards have not yet attained maturity but still produce exquisite tea. Tukuriya, the highest division of the garden, has an average elevation of 4,400 ft (1,300 m). The estate has a new factory

According to the 2011 Census of India, Rohini Tea Garden had a total population of 2,752 of which 1,401 (51%) were males and 1,351 (49%) were females. There were 298 persons in the age range of 0 to 6 years. The total number of literate people in Rohini Tea Garden was 1,857 (67.48% of the population over 6 years.
St. John's High School is an English-medium coeducational institution, with residential facilities, established in 1994. It has arrangements for teaching from class V to class X. Carmel High School is an ICSE board coeducational institution.
Rohini Madhyamik Siksha Kendra is an English-medium coeducational institution was founded in 2008. It had facilities for teaching from class V to class VII. According to a 2010 newspaper report, around a hundred children from 15 surrounding villages studied in the school. However, the rickety condition of the school premises, particularly during rains and storms, forced children to walk 11 km or more to schools. Once, studies were disrupted after the tarpaulin sheets were blown away.
